Spending money on your bench is a tricky proposition: you need to balance the cost of leaving cash on the sidelines every week versus the risk of having insufficient talent to take up the slack when your first team players are injured or suspended. You might be able to squeeze in the odd 6.0 player to ride the bench but you simply can’t afford to have 20.0+ of talent on there, generating zero points each week; trade-offs have to be made.
